The club announced in August 2020 that planning permission had been granted for the development of a new Milton End, which would not only increase the capacity of the stand, but also provide enhanced access and modern facilities for both home and away disabled fans, as well as flexibility in how to efficiently accommodate visiting supporters. The new Milton End, which will be extensively refurbished as opposed to knocked down to start from scratch, will see its capacity rise to 3,200 - a 45% increase on the current safe working capacity of the stand. Outside the stadium on one corner of the South Stand, is the unique (in terms of football grounds) and eye-catching mock tudor facade, which contains the club ticket office and a stadium entrance. This fact can also be proven further as Fratton Park has a Milton-based PO4 8RA postal code address (Fratton and Portsmouth city centre has a "PO1" postal code). Work on the Milton End will introduce an extra 400 seats, including 18-23 disabled seats, creating a capacity of 3,200, although the stand will remain at the same height. Although severely constrained by a number of physical obstacles, specialist architects and designers have contributed towards a renovation of the Milton End that will achieve some of the following key points: - Two covered DDA areas, allowing home and away disabled supporters to sit with the rest of their respective fans- Increase in the current allowable capacity to 3,200 supporters- The ability to segregate in 25 per cent blocks, enabling a potential minimum extra 800 home fans (should demand dictate) to be permanently housed in this area for league games- A completely new concourse area, cantilevered to extend beyond the back of the stand. The South Stand dates back to 1925 and was originally designed by Archibald Leitch who also designed a number of grounds and stands around this period.
